How they compare
Peru currently reports 18,187 Hectares against 31.78 Hectares in Korea, a difference of 18,155 Hectares.
That makes Peru's figure about 572.3 times Korea's.
Across all 39 years both countries report, Peru has been ahead every year.
Korea ranks 12th and Peru ranks 10th of 12 groups.
Peru has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Korea | Peru |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 86.6 Hectares | 17,452 Hectares | 17,365 Hectares | Peru |
| 1990s | 71.55 Hectares | 17,581 Hectares | 17,510 Hectares | Peru |
| 2000s | 45 Hectares | 18,175 Hectares | 18,130 Hectares | Peru |
| 2010s | 35.87 Hectares | 18,507 Hectares | 18,471 Hectares | Peru |
| 2020s | 32.19 Hectares | 18,260 Hectares | 18,228 Hectares | Peru |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
